Forex options and futures contracts are subject to the Internal Revenue Code (IRC) Section 1256. This section provides for a 60/40 tax consideration, where 60% of gains and losses are eligible for long-term capital gains taxes, and the remaining 40% is counted as short-term.is forex legal in canada_2

Can the IRS see my foreign bank account

The FBAR is a necessary evil for many Americans with foreign bank accounts. If the balances in all of your foreign accounts exceed $10,000 at any point during the year, you are required to file the FBAR. The form is filed electronically through the Bank Secrecy Act E-Filing System, and is due by June 30th.

However, the FBAR is not the only form that you may need to file. The IRS has been known to investigate taxpayers with foreign accounts who have not filed the FBAR. If they find that you should have filed the FBAR but didn’t, they may charge you a penalty of up to $10,000.

Even if you don’t owe any taxes on the money in your foreign account, failing to file the FBAR can still result in a 6-figure penalty. So, if you have a foreign bank account, make sure to stay on top of your filing requirements.

What should be avoided in forex

There are many common mistakes that new Forex traders make. Not doing your homework is one of the biggest mistakes you can make. Forex pairs are closely linked to national economies and are affected by many factors. makes it crucial that you understand the underlying factors before trading.

Another common mistake is risking more than you can afford. One common mistake new traders make is misunderstanding how leverage works. Leverage allows you to trade with more money than you have in your account, but it also amplifies your losses.

Another mistake is trading without a stop loss. A stop loss is an order that automatically closes your position if it reaches a certain price. This helps limit your losses if the market turns against you.

Another common mistake is overreacting to news and data releases. Many new traders make the mistake of thinking that every economic release is a major event that will move the market. In reality, only a small fraction of releases have a significant impact on the market.

Finally, another mistake that new traders make is starting from scratch. Many new traders try to develop their own trading system from scratch, instead of using an existing system. This is a difficult and time-consuming process that usually leads to frustration and failure.
